
Rock Cats, Citizens Bank & Clear Channel Team up for Kids Reading Program
Published on August 7, 2014 under Eastern League (EL1)
New Britain Rock Cats News Release
New Britain, CT- The New Britain Rock Cats Baseball Club, the Double-A Eastern League Affiliate of the Minnesota Twins, has announced that it will team once again team up with Citizens Bank and Clear Channel Communications for the annual "Reading Books In Summer (RBIS) Program. For the 14 th year, the RBIS Program continues to promote literacy by increasing the incentive for children ages 5-12 to read. Over one hundred public libraries and over 50,000 children participated in the RBIS Program last year.
The Rock Cats, Citizens Bank and Clear Channel Communications will reward young readers with two Reserved Tickets to a Summer Reading Recognition Night game at New Britain Stadium. Each child will be given the opportunity to choose between one of the three RBIS Recognition games to attend (August 12th, 13th, or 14 th). A lucky participant in the RBIS program from each library will have the opportunity to throw out a ceremonial first pitch. The Rock Cats' popular mascot, Rocky, will be visiting the libraries for a Read-Along with the kids. All participating libraries received Rock Cats bookmarks, schedules, and posters.
The Rock Cats, Citizens Bank and Clear Channel Communications are also teaming up to hit a grand slam for literacy this summer, hosting book collection drives at each of the RBIS Recognition Nights. The Rock Cats will be collecting gently used books during those games and donating them in support of Read to Grow, a nonprofit organization that donates books to more than 20,000 Connecticut children each year in order to encourage early literacy and reading development.
